Relatives of two little girls who were knocked and killed by an overspending vehicle at Shama Junction in the Western Region are yet to come out of their trauma after news of the sudden demise of the two sisters reached them on Monday evening around 6pm
The two, Emmanuela Enchil 12 and Stephanie Enchil 9 all pupils of Aboadze International School were in the company of their elder sister Maame Aba Nyamewa, 13 when the tragedy occurred
The three siblings were with their Mother at her Shop at Inchaban on Monday, September, 12, 2016 but when it was getting dusky, the mother asked them to go home and take their bath
According to their traumatized elder sister, upon getting to Shama Junction where they lived, the three whose fare were paid by some elderly neighbours in the vehicle alighted with the neighbours
According to her, the two younger siblings were in a hurry to cross so she tried prompting them to wait but it was too late as no sooner had she shouted for them to come back than a Mini Bus from an opposite direction hit them
They were reportedly picked by an NDC branded vehicle that was passing and rushed to the Effia Nkwanta Regional Hospital but they were pronounced dead on arrival
The bodies have since been conveyed to the ENRH Morgue for autopsy whilst investigation continues
